Grandfather and Grandmother Rocks
My girlfriend and I recently visited the Grandfather and Grandmother Rocks in Koh Samui, and we had a great time. The rocks are located on the east coast of the island, and they are known for their unusual shapes, which resemble male and female which is why the Thai call them the grandfather and grandmother rocks (cause of course rocks are super old and has always been there!)
I was a little hesitant to visit the rocks at first, but I'm glad I did. They are actually quite beautiful, and they are a popular tourist destination. There is a small shrine located near the rocks, and there are also a few souvenir shops selling trinkets and souvenirs which I highly recommend looking at! Please, you must especially try the local desert/snack there called Kalamea! You won’t be able to find it again and I promise you will love it.
I would recommend visiting the Grandfather and Grandmother Rocks if you are in Koh Samui. They are a unique and interesting sight, and they are sure to make you laugh.
Here are some tips for your visit:
Be respectful of the rocks and the shrine.
Bring water and sunscreen (there is no shade)
Wear proper shoes to walk on the rocks

Lamma island
I can't tell that it's worth seeing but if you have already visited the most famous sightseeing in Hong Kong and wanna be distracted from crowded places for a bit , you can take a ferry at the Pier 4 from the Central station to Lamma island .
it will take you 40 minutes to go there .
the island is a little bit dirty itself , especially the beach 😞 but the view is still picturesque .
the only problem you might face is a queue on the way back , we didn't expect that , because during our walk on this island we met just few people , where they were hiding we have no idea 😂 , probably they were saying in the seafood restaurants next to the piers 🤭

Overlooking Canyonlands National Park
Taken from Dead horse point overlook which is the state park of Utah in untied states, Moab.
There are several hiking trails here, the hike to dead horse point is a total of 16km if you take all the spurs but 8km if you take none. The overlook are gorgeous and breathtaking but do be very cautious as these overlooks are not fenced up. At times it might be slippery due to rain. There are several overlooks here that you can explore before you reach dead horse point outlook are:
- Big Horn Overlook
- Rim Overlook
- Shafer Canyon Overlook
- Meander Overlook
There are also several arches in the state park, the popular one would be the Mesa Arch in the pictures attached and another would be the delicate arch which will be in another post.
But if you are lazy, you can just drive all the way up to dead horse point overlook, park there and head to the little outlooks around the carparks. The drive though, can take from 30mins to a few hours depending on your interest and stop points. So make sure you plan your trip there.
There will be an entrance fee of $10USD for each vehicle entering the park.

One of nature's wonders!
Bay of Fires is a tourist hotspot, and I could totally see why the moment I got there! It was an hour's drive into the Conversation Area but oh so worth it. The view was expansive and so beautiful!
The rocks were unevenly coated with bright orange lichen and waters were crystal clear that I could see the sand underneath and little fishes in the water. I spotted some crabs in between the rocks too.
The carpark is quite small, only good for approx. 10 cars so be sure to get there early especially during the holiday season. Another tip is to check the weather forecast before heading down. I went on a rainy day but thankfully the rain stopped and the skies cleared up after a while.

Rock climbing in Hampi
Hampi is a UNESCO World Heritage Site in India located near Hospet town in Karnataka. Among the attractions of Hampi are beautiful temples, ruins of palaces, treasury buildings and a stunning landscape with cool rock formation.
It's a bouldering or rock climbing paradise. The endless trails of boulder hills give a range of options based on your level. Thought it is not primarily known for climbing, Hampi has a number of places where the bouldering folks camp. Even without a guide you can drive around and climb some easy rocks and enjoy the stunning landscape.
📍 Hampi, Karnataka, India
🚍 Easiest way to get to Hampi is by bus. Most long distance busses arrive in the early morning.
🏨 Guesthouse and hotels for your budget. Most accommodations are simple but nice.

The Real Fairy Tale Setting
This is one place which will make you believe that nature works in its own unique ways.
Fairy Chimneys like the name says look really like being from a fairy tale.Carved by lava, wind, rain etc over hundreds of thousands of years, wonderful hiking in the area.
Located in central Turkey is known for its distinctive " fairy chimneys," tall, cone-shaped rock formations clustered in Göreme and near by valleys. This by far has been one of my favorite places to visit, with a moon like landscape, underground cities, cave churches daiting back to the Byzantine era, and houses carved in the rocks!
